A study published in Annals of Oncology found that one course of chemotherapy or radiotherapy after surgery does not have a long-term effect on sperm count and concentration in men with early stage testicular cancer. Sperm number and concentration recovered in all groups up to five years after treatment.
Researchers discovered a crucial developmental period in male sperm development that enables fathers to pass on genetic information. The study found that the 3D organization of DNA in maturing male reproductive cells is necessary for fertility, with potential implications for reproductive health problems.
Researchers found that longer-lived sperm in a male's ejaculate produce offspring with longer and healthier lifespans. This study has important implications for evolutionary biology and assisted fertilization technologies, such as IVF in humans.

Researchers found that moderate cannabis use is associated with higher sperm concentrations and testosterone levels compared to non-smokers. However, the study highlights the need for more research on the effects of cannabis on reproductive health due to limitations in the data collection process.
Scientists at University of California San Diego School of Medicine use single-cell RNA sequencing to define cell types in human testes, opening a path for new strategies to treat male infertility. The study identifies spermatogonial stem cells and biomarkers that could help develop protein cocktails to drive cell proliferation.
A new study published in Human Reproduction found that men who have smoked marijuana at some point in their life had significantly higher concentrations of sperm compared to men who have never smoked. The study also found no significant difference in sperm concentrations between current and former marijuana smokers.

Researchers have developed a medium-term, reversible form of male contraception using layers of materials to block the vas deferens. The approach involves injecting four layers into the duct, which can be broken down and reformed by heat, allowing for temporary sterilization.
Scientists at Newcastle University have identified a gene crucial for sperm production, shedding light on why some men may be infertile. The RBMXL2 gene's deletion blocked sperm production, paving the way for further research into male factor infertility.
Researchers discovered that cilia in the efferent ductules of male reproductive tract agitate sperm to prevent aggregation and promote transport. The study's findings have significant translational potential for developing new methods to help patients with infertility.
A study of 50 men with partners who experienced recurrent miscarriages found higher levels of DNA damage in their sperm compared to healthy control groups. The researchers suggest that oxidative stress triggered by reactive oxygen species may contribute to the risk of miscarriage, and are investigating potential treatments.

Research from Duke University Medical Center found that cannabis use affects epigenetics, altering DNA methylation and structural changes in sperm. The study's findings raise concerns about the potential genetic impact of cannabis on children born to fathers who have used the substance.
A study of 1644 infertile men found that longer durations of infertility were associated with lower sperm counts and impaired sperm parameters. Older age and higher body mass index were also linked to prolonged infertility.
Researchers analyzed sperm from 58 South American rodents to find that distinct shapes can differentiate between closely related species. The study suggests that sperm shape may be an evolutionary advantage, providing a new method for identifying and conserving rodent species.
A recent study published in Advances in Nutrition found that supplementing the diet with omega-3 and coenzyme Q10 can increase sperm count. Additionally, selenium, zinc, and carnitines have been associated with improved sperm mobility and morphology.
Research at Lund University discovered a link between fathers' smoking habits and son's sperm count, with men whose fathers smoked having 41% lower sperm concentration. The study adjusted for maternal nicotine exposure and socioeconomic factors.

A new study by University of Tokyo researchers reveals that a protein in sperm cell membranes plays a key role in navigation to eggs. The PMCA protein may also help explain species-specific interactions between sperm and egg cells, making it a promising target for drug research.
New research from the University of East Anglia reveals that heatwaves can halve male reproductive fitness, reducing offspring production by three-quarters. The study found that heatwaves also damage inseminated sperm within female reproductive tracts, leading to reduced fertility and population viability.
UTSA scientists create world's most comprehensive digital roadmap for male fertility by analyzing individual cells' gene expression. This innovation could help diagnose and treat infertility issues, as well as inform the development of new contraception methods.

A review of 28 studies found that bariatric surgery increased testosterone levels and improved erectile function in obese men, but had no impact on sperm parameters. However, nutritional malabsorption may counterbalance these hormonal changes.
A new study analyzing online sperm donors reveals they are more agreeable than traditional clinic donors. The researchers found exclusively online donors were more likely to be in committed relationships and identify with non-heterosexual sex identities.
A new study has discovered a single protein called Dazl that regulates a network of genes essential for developing sperm to replicate and survive. This finding could lay the groundwork for future research into therapies for infertile men, offering insights into molecular events that ensure survival of germ cells.

Researchers have found a way to grow human stem cells destined to become mature sperm, providing fertility options for males diagnosed with childhood cancer. The breakthrough could help patients who are infertile due to chemotherapy and radiation treatments.
A new study published in the journal Diabetes found that fathers' exercise habits can improve their offspring's glucose metabolism and reduce body weight, even if they were born to parents who consumed a high-fat diet. A Florida State University study found that nicotine exposure in fathers can cause cognitive deficits in their children and grandchildren. The study showed that changes in the father's sperm attributed to nicotine exposure led to problems in genes related to memory and learning.
Researchers at UC Santa Cruz have discovered that sperm retain epigenetic marks important for the development of the germ line in offspring. This study provides evidence that the life experience of a father can affect the health of his descendants, highlighting the importance of epigenetic information carried by sperm.

A unique switching valve in the sperm-storage organ of Neotrogla insects allows females to receive two capsules of semen at once, leading to fierce competition over mating and eventual evolution of a female penis. The discovery, published in eLife, has potential applications in biomimetics and nanotechnology.
A recent study of 744 infertile men found that 15.4% had undiagnosed prediabetes, with factors including older age and high follicle stimulating hormone levels linked to the condition. The study suggests that infertility in men may be associated with impaired glucose metabolism.
A mouse study found that paternal sperm DNA epigenetic changes may cause cognitive deficits in offspring, regardless of exposure to secondhand smoke. The effects were seen in both male and female mice, but were more pronounced in females.

Cell biologist Needhi Bhalla's research reveals a complex chromosomal monitoring system that prevents errors during meiosis, a type of cell division. The system involves checkpoints and molecular mechanisms to ensure proper progression of recombination.
Research at University of British Columbia and Harvard University found distinctive methylation differences in DNA of adult men who experienced child abuse as kids. The study suggests that methylation could be used as a biomarker for investigators or courts in weighing allegations of child abuse.
Researchers discovered termite populations with all-female colonies that can successfully reproduce and maintain social order without males. Queens in these colonies had empty spermathecae, indicating no fertilization of eggs.
A recent study published in Molecular and Cellular Proteomics found that men should have frequent sex around the time of ovulation to improve their chances of conception. The research suggests that longer periods of abstinence can cause DNA damage in sperm, negatively impacting fertility rates.

Researchers at Washington State University found that new plastics meant to replace BPA are causing genetic abnormalities in mice, including reproductive defects. The study also highlights the risk of contamination in biological research using these plastics.
A microfluidic device created by Cornell University scientists can corral viable sperm in minutes, improving IVF chances. The device uses rheotaxis to separate highly motile sperm from weaker ones, reducing the time-consuming and tedious process of conventional methods.
A study by the University of Nottingham discovered that a lack of protein in a father's diet can negatively impact his offspring's long-term health. The research found that low-protein diets affect sperm quality, leading to increased obesity, type 2 diabetes, and reduced metabolic gene expression in offspring.

A new study suggests that paternal diet influences offspring health by affecting sperm DNA methylation tags and seminal plasma immunological responses. Mice fed a low-protein diet had overweight offspring with dysfunctional metabolism, highlighting the importance of a healthy father's nutrition for child well-being.
Michigan Medicine researchers created the most complete catalog of cells in the male gonads by analyzing over 30,000 individual cells from mouse testes. The study reveals a continuous sperm cell developmental program and identifies new cell types and molecular features that can help understand the causes of male infertility.
A team of researchers measured the force exerted by plant sperm cells as they navigate female flower tissues using microfluidic technology. The study found that the cellular pressure driving invasion corresponds to that of a car tire, and the pollen tubes adapt their growth pattern in response to physical resistance.
A study by Uppsala University found that sperm quality varies depending on a male's characteristics, such as attractiveness and age. For less dominant males, longer sperm is beneficial for fertilization success, while more attractive males benefit from smaller sperm.

Scientists have described the detailed structure of proteins enabling sperm-egg fusion in two species: Arabidopsis thaliana and Trypanosoma cruzi. The study reveals similarities and differences between the proteins, shedding light on how they work and potentially leading to new insights into human fertilization.
Men who wear loose-fitting boxers have significantly higher sperm concentrations and total sperm counts compared to those who don't. Researchers found a potential compensatory mechanism where decreased sperm production triggers hormone production boosts to stimulate gonad activity.
A new study published in Human Reproduction journal found that men who wear boxer shorts have higher sperm concentrations than those who wear tighter fitting underwear. The researchers also discovered a link between the type of underwear and lower levels of follicle-stimulating hormone (FSH), which stimulates sperm production.
Researchers in Brazil create transgenic male mosquitoes with defective sperm to reduce Aedes aegypti population. The goal is to integrate this strategy with education, vaccines, larvicides, and insecticides to control arbovirosis diseases.

Researchers at the Marine Biological Laboratory have identified a key molecule driving chemoattraction between sperm and egg cells in marine invertebrates. This molecule allows sodium ions to flow into the sperm cell, transporting protons out of the cell and increasing the pH, enabling the Ca2+ pulses needed for fertilization.
Studies by UMass Medical School Professor Oliver J. Rando and colleagues found that small RNAs in sperm play a crucial role in normal pre-implantation development, with subtle differences between sperm from the epididymis impacting offspring health.
Researchers found that sperm's small RNA from the epididymis plays a crucial role in embryo development, and changes to this RNA can affect implantation rates. The study provides new insights into paternal contributions to offspring and has implications for assisted reproduction.
Researchers found that treatments for cancer and sickle cell disease can destroy germ cells in the testes of young boys, leading to complete depletion of spermatogonia. The study suggests that freezing testicular tissue before treatment may be a viable option to preserve fertility.

Researchers established zebrafish mutants of four PIH-protein genes and found specific dynein subtypes are required for each PIH protein's function. The study demonstrates distinct roles of PIH proteins in axonemal dynein assembly, which may explain cilia motility defects.
Studies of over 4,000 mothers found that male and female babies have different genetic profiles in their placentas, which affect the levels of spermine metabolites. Higher levels of a specific form of spermine were associated with increased risks of pre-eclampsia and poor fetal growth.
Scientists have developed a new cryoprotective mixture that significantly improves the motility of frozen rhinoceros sperm after thawing. The new mixture has been successfully tested with sperm samples from three rhino species and shows potential for increasing the success rate of artificial insemination.
A study by the Universitat Autonoma de Barcelona revealed that the ATR protein is essential for proper meiotic recombination and genetic material exchange in spermatocytes. Inhibiting this protein causes anomalies that block spermatogenesis, leading to a programmed cell death.

Research shows that ambient temperature before conception influences offspring's brown adipose tissue activity and protection against excess weight and metabolic disorders. This epigenetic mechanism may explain why people in cold regions have higher levels of brown fat.
A randomized trial found that a 14-week nut-rich diet significantly improved sperm quality, including increased count, vitality, and motility. The study also showed a reduction in sperm DNA fragmentation, associated with better male fertility.
A large US clinical trial found that an antioxidant supplement taken daily by the male partner for three months made no difference to sperm concentration, motility, or morphology. The study also showed no significant differences in natural conception rates between the antioxidant and placebo groups.
Researchers found that fibroblast growth factor 2 (FGF2) promotes sperm production by expanding a subset of spermatogonial stem cells. FGF2 also acts on the testicular microenvironment to facilitate retinoic acid action, revealing its novel function in mouse testis.

Researchers at Ben-Gurion University of the Negev have developed a cell culture system that can change testicular stem cells into sperm-like cells, potentially enabling future fertility for boys with prepubertal cancer. A study at the University of Toledo identifies a new centriole in human sperm that functions in zygotes, potentially contributing to male infertility and early embryo developmental defects. The research provides new avenues for diagnostics and therapeutic strategies.
Researchers at Ben-Gurion University discovered that prolonged stress can lower sperm motility, affecting fertility. The study compared sperm samples from military conflict periods to unstressful periods, finding a significant difference.
A new study found that early life trauma in men is associated with lower levels of two specific sperm microRNAs, which can be transmitted to the next generation. The study suggests a possible link between childhood trauma and increased risk of stress-related disorders.
